What Kind of Blueberries Should I Use?

For the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ail, it’s best to use fresh, plump blueberries, preferably organic if available. These blueberries will provide a natural sweetness and vibrant flavor that perfectly complements the aromatic notes of basil and lavender. Their juicy texture helps create a refreshing base for the mocktail, enhancing both taste and mouthfeel. If fresh blueberries are not accessible, you can opt for frozen blueberries; just be sure to let them thaw and drain any excess liquid before using them in the recipe to avoid diluting your mocktail.

Ingredients for the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ail

Each ingredient in this dish plays an essential role in flavor and texture. Here’s what you’ll need:

1 cup fresh blueberries (plus extra for garnish): These provide natural sweetness and vibrant color.

1 cup sparkling water (or club soda): Adds a refreshing fizz that elevates the drink.

1 tablespoon lavender syrup (adjust to taste): Infuses a delicate floral note for aromatic depth.

1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ice (about half a lemon): Brings bright acidity to balance the sweetness.

  • 8 leaves fresh basil (plus extra for garnish): Contributes herbaceous freshness that complements the blueberries.

How To Make the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ail

Muddle the Blueberries and Basil

In a glass, combine the fresh blueberries and basil leaves. Using a muddler or the back of a spoon, press down and twist until the blueberries are crushed and release their juices, while the basil becomes fragrant. This should take about 1 to 2 minutes, ensuring you have a well-mixed base for your mocktail.

Add Lemon Juice and Lavender Syrup

Once the blueberries and basil are muddled together, add in the fresh lemon juice and lavender syrup. Stir gently to combine these ingredients, allowing the flavors to meld together beautifully. Adjust the amount of lavender syrup based on your preferred sweetness level, keeping in mind that it should complement, not overpower, the other flavors.

Shake with Ice

Fill a cocktail shaker with ice cubes to chill your mocktail. Pour the muddled mixture into the shaker over the ice, ensuring it’s well-contained. The ice will help blend all components together as you shake; do this for about 15 seconds until well mixed and chilled.

Combine with Sparkling Water

After shaking, add 1 cup of sparkling water to the shaker with your muddled mixture. Gently stir to combine, being careful not to lose all the bubbles from the sparkling water. You want to maintain that refreshing fizz while ensuring everything is evenly mixed.

Strain into Glasses

Prepare your serving glasses filled with ice. Using a strainer, carefully pour the mocktail mixture into each glass, leaving behind any solid bits of blueberry or basil. This will create a smooth drink that showcases its vibrant color while providing an elegant finish.

Garnish Delightfully

Top off each glass with additional blueberries and fresh basil leaves as garnishes. This not only adds a pop of color but also enhances the aromatic experience of your mocktail. Feel free to adjust quantities based on personal preference for garnish—more basil can heighten those herbaceous notes!

Serve Immediately

Serve your refreshing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ail right away for optimal enjoyment! The combination of flavors should be bright and invigorating, making it perfect for any occasion. Enjoy every sip of this delightful beverage!

How to Serve and Store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ail

This delightful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ail makes four refreshing servings, perfect for sharing at a summer gathering or an afternoon brunch. To serve, pour the vibrant mocktail into chilled glasses and garnish with fresh blueberries and a sprig of basil for a pop of color. Pair it with light appetizers like bruschetta or a fresh salad to complement the floral and fruity notes of the drink.

For storing any leftovers, transfer the mocktail to an airtight container and keep it in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ply give it a gentle stir and add a splash of sparkling water to refresh its bubbly texture—avoid shaking to maintain the carbonation. This mocktail is best enjoyed fresh, as freezing may alter its texture and flavor.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use frozen blueberries instead of fresh? Yes, you can use frozen blueberries, but they may not provide the same texture and vibrant flavor as fresh ones. If you do use frozen, consider thawing them slightly before muddling for better mixing.

Is this mocktail gluten-free? Absolutely! The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ail is naturally gluten-free as it contains no wheat or gluten-containing ingredients. Enjoy it without any worries if you’re following a gluten-free diet.

Can I prepare this mocktail ahead of time? While it’s best enjoyed fresh, you can prep the muddled mixture of blueberries, basil, lemon juice, and lavender syrup in advance and store it in the refrigerator. Just add the sparkling water just before serving to maintain its fizz.

How can I adjust the sweetness of this mocktail? You can easily modify the sweetness by adjusting the amount of lavender syrup used. Start with the suggested tablespoon and add more to taste if you prefer a sweeter drink.

What equipment do I need to make this mocktail? You’ll need a muddler or a spoon to crush the blueberries and basil, a shaker for mixing, and a strainer to pour the drink into glasses. This simple setup ensures you can create your mocktail effortlessly!

Can I substitute basil with another herb? Yes, if you’re looking for a different flavor profile, mint can be an excellent substitute for basil. It will give your mocktail a refreshing twist that pairs well with blueberries and lemon.

Blueberry Basil Lemon Lavender Mocktail

A refreshing and aromatic mocktail combining the sweetness of blueberries, the herbaceous notes of basil, the tartness of lemon, and the floral essence of lavender.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Total Time 15 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: beverage, mocktail
Cuisine: American
Calories: 80

Ingredients
  

Mocktail Base
  • 1 cup fresh blueberries plus extra for garnish
  • 1 cup sparkling water or club soda
  • 1 tablespoon lavender syrup adjust to taste
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ice about half a lemon
  • 8 leaves fresh basil plus extra for garnish

Method
 

Prepare the Ingredients
  1. In a glass, muddle the fresh blueberries and basil leaves together until the blueberries are crushed and the basil is fragrant.
  2. Add the fresh lemon juice and lavender syrup to the muddled mixture.
Mix the Mocktail
  1. Fill the shaker with ice and pour the muddled mixture into the shaker.
  2. Add the sparkling water to the shaker and gently stir to combine.
Serve
  1. Strain the mixture into glasses filled with ice.
  2. Garnish with additional blueberries and basil leaves.
  3. Serve immediately and enjoy!

Nutrition

Serving: 1servingCalories: 80kcalCarbohydrates: 20gProtein: 1gFiber: 2gSugar: 15g
